Improve your customer's shopping experience by offering several paid customer services, like customization, faster delivery, product insurance, extended warranties, gift wrap, etc. Unfortunately, adding these fees directly to the product price gives a lousy impression or leads to an increased cart abandoned rate. The easiest way to overcome this situation is to transparently add those charges directly to the subtotal.

Product Surcharge Extension by MageComp lets store owners pass additional product charges to the order subtotal to deliver cost-effective services to the customers. Using the backend option, the admin can set up product-specific or store universal surcharges as per their convenience. The extension displays a customs surcharge label and comes with functionality to set multiple product surcharges for each product just by uploading a CSV file from the store backend.

 

Features:

  • Store admin can configure up to two different types of product surcharges.
  • For a better understanding of surcharge, the store admin can set the custom surcharge label.
  • Admins can set product surcharges in fixed, percentage or combined as per need.
  • Backend option to upload CSV file to setup multiple product surcharge.
  • The extension will automatically add the product surcharge to order subtotal in all Magento generated checkout page, Order page, Email, and PDFs.
  • You can also calculate product surcharge to subtotal, shipping, tax or by merely excluding discount.

 

How It Works:

Once you enable the extension from store backend, you merely need to select product surcharge type and set surcharge amount or percentage as per need. When customer order surcharge enabled product, the extension will automatically add a surcharge to all Magento generated order subtotal. You can even set different product-specific surcharge by uploading a CSV file along with product id and surcharge field.
